Kansas State running back Dylan Edwards will miss the remainder of the 2025 season and utilize a redshirt, per On3's Pete Nakos.

A junior from Derby, Kansas, Edwards played in just four games this year before a lower-body injury forced him to step away, allowing him to preserve a year of eligibility. He will have two seasons remaining to play in college, and multiple reports indicate he plans to enter the NCAA Transfer Portal once the window opens in January.

Edwards began the season with promise, but an ankle injury after a muffed punt in Week 0’s Aer Lingus Classic against Iowa State in Dublin derailed his campaign, and he did not return.
